1994 Supreme(Bom) 619

N.D.VYAS
Arjundas s/o Narayandas Panjwani and others – Appellant
Versus
Vera Mishra of Bombay and another – Respondent


JUDGMENT - N.D. VYAS, J. :---This is a petition filed for revocation of grant made by this Court in respect of Item 83 pertaining to an immovable property situate at Katni, Tehsil Murwara, District Jabalpur, M.P. This item was included by order dated 29th February, 1992.

2. The 1st respondent had filed a petition for grant of letters of administration with all annexed to the property and credits of her deceased husband Mr. Ramanugrah Prasad Mishra who died at Bombay on 24th March, 1967. The petition was numbered as Petition No. 316 of 1969, and in the petition the 1st respondent had asked for letters of administration in respect of the properties and the estate of the deceased which consisted of only movables described in the Schedule. The grant was made in favour of the 1st respondent on 1st April, 1970. The deceased had died issueless leaving behind only the 1st respondent as his legal heir. The deceased had a brother by name Narayan Prasad Mishra.
